Try the clear drinks. The milky shakes can sometimes cause problems for folks. Also try getting some unflavored Protein powder and adding that to broth, clear Soup or herbal tea. When adding to a warm liquid it's best to dissolve the powder into a small amount of warm, not hot Water and then add that to whatever liquid you are having. It's also best not to add the powder over direct heat.

Common Protein requirements at 60 -100gms per day. Call your nutritionist and ask what your protein goal should be.
